Care-O-bot - A System for Assisting Elderly or Disabled Persons in Home Environments
Abstract
Medical expenses are increasing drastically all over the world. More than 30% of these expenses can be related to elderly people. By the year 2030 the number of 60 year old people will have doubled. Technical aids are required allowing people to live independent and supported in their private homes as long as they wish. As a contribution to these required technological solutions a demonstrator platform for a mobile home care system - called Care-O-bot - was designed and implemented by Fraunhofer IPA, Stuttgart. The Care-O-bot is a mobile service robot which has the capability to perform fetch and carry and various other supporting tasks in home environments. Main emphasis is laid on integrating communicational and social features, like video telehone, automatic emergency calls and other interactive communication. Focus of our work performed so far is the mechanical design and realisation of the vehicle, the development of the control system architecture, the implementation and testing of navigation and motion algorithms. The integration of a sensor guided robotic arm for fetch and carry tasks is part of the next development phase.
